59. Ten years ago, Elaine paid $10 per share for 2,000 shares of Lazlo common stock. This year, Elaine learned that Lazlo is in bankruptcy and can pay only 40% of its outstanding debt. What are the tax consequences to Elaine of Lazlo's bankruptcy? A. $20,000 long-term capital loss B. $12,000 long-term capital loss C. $20,000 ordinary loss D. No gain or loss
